Tres discursos de películas que inspiran a cualquiera. O deberían. Ficción. O basados en una historia real. Algunas de esas escenas que vale la pena verlas como si fuese la primera vez que las vemos. Porque el "guión" de una película también puede ser motivación para un lunes cualquiera.


Braveheart:


"...fight and you may die. Run, and you'll live... At least a while. And dying in your beds, many years from now, would you be willin' to trade all the days, from this day to that, for one chance, just one chance, to come back here and tell our enemies that they may take our lives, but they'll never take... Our freedom!"


Any given sunday:



"You've got to look at the guy next to you, look into his eyes. Now I think ya going to see a guy who will go that inch with you. Your gonna see a guy who will sacrifice himself for this team, because he knows when it comes down to it your gonna do the same for him. That's a team..."


Invictus:



"You elected me your leader. Let me lead you now."
